Abstract
OBJECTIVE The aim of this study is to investigate the clinical value of low-dose spiral CT (LDCT), plasma miR-200b, and miR-200c combined screening for lung cancer screening in the physical examination population. PATIENTS AND METHODS From January 2016 to December 2018, the Physical Examination Center of our hospital underwent low-dose spiral CT lung cancer screening for 10,823 people aged ≥40 years. The quantitative Real Time-Polymerase Chain Reaction (qRT-PCR) was used to detect the relative expressions of miR-200b and miR-200c in plasma, analyze the imaging characteristics of suspicious nodules in the lung and the relative expressions of miR-200b and miR-200c in plasma. RESULTS A total of 2,919 pulmonary nodules were detected in the 10823 physical examination population, with a total detection rate of 26.97%, including 1523 males and 1396 females. 1081 positive nodules were detected with a detection rate of 9.99%. According to the Lung-RADS classification, the number of type 2 nodules was the highest, with a detection rate of 22.13%. Meanwhile, the rate of type 3 nodules was 3.15%, and the rate of type 4 nodules was 1.69%. The sensitivity, accuracy, and negative predictive value of LDCT, miR-200b, and miR-200c in the diagnosis of lung cancer were significantly improved compared with the individual tests, which were 94.74%, 90.16%, and 95.88%, respectively. CONCLUSIONS Low-dose spiral CT combined with plasma miR-200b and miR-200c for lung cancer screening in the physical examination population can help to detect lung cancer patients with early symptoms that are not significant, and achieve early diagnosis and early treatment.

Abstract
Abstract
Background
In euthyroid patients undergoing percutaneous coronary intervention (PCI), it is still unclear whether thyroxin deiodination level can predict the recurrence of cardiovascular events (CVEs). Using free triiodothyronine to free thyroxine (FT3/FT4) ratio, a marker of peripheral thyroxin deiodination, we aim to investigate its association with recurrent long-term adverse events in this population.
Methods
3549 euthyroid patients with prior CVEs history undergoing PCI were consecutively enrolled in our study and subsequently divided into three FT3/FT4 ratio tertiles (T1<2.41, n=1170; 2.41≤T2<2.75, n=1198; T3>2.75, n=1181). The primary endpoint was major adverse cardiovascular and cerebrovascular event (MACCE), a composite of all-cause death, myocardial infarction, stroke and revascularization. The secondary endpoints were all-cause death and cardiac death.
Results
The median follow-up time was 5 years. The incidence of all-cause death, cardiac death and MACCE were significantly higher among patients in the lowest FT3/FT4 tertile (P<0.05). After adjustment of confounding factors, decreased FT3/FT4 ratio was independently associated with an increased risk of all-cause death (HR 1.82, 95% CI 1.13–2.93, P=0.014), cardiac death (HR 1.90, 95% CI 1.04–3.46, P=0.036) and MACCE (HR 1.33, 95% CI 1.10–1.60, P=0.003).
Conclusions
In euthyroid patients undergoing PCI, FT3/FT4 ratio, a surrogate marker of peripheral thyroxin deiodination, demonstrates a strong association with long-term recurrent cardiovascular events. Routine assessment of FT3/FT4 ratio might be a simple and effective tool for risk stratification in this specific patient population.

Abstract
Abstract
Background
The prognosis for patients with coronary artery disease (CAD) remains unfavorable despite advances in treatment. Fibrinogen (FIB) is an independent risk factor for mortality and cardiovascular events in general population. However, the relationship between FIB and long-term mortality among CAD patients undergoing PCI is less investigated, especially in individuals concomitated with diabetes mellitus (DM) and prediabetes (Pre-DM).
Methods
6140 patients with CAD undergoing PCI were consecutively enrolled in our study and subsequently divided into three groups according to FIB levels (FIB-L, FIB-M, FIB-H). These patients were further grouped by glycemic metabolism state [normoglycemia (NG), Pre-DM, DM]. The primary endpoint was all-cause mortality. The secondary endpoint was cardiac mortality.
Results
FIB was positively associated with hemoglobin A1c (HbA1c) and fasting blood glucose (FBG) both in CAD patients with and without DM. During a median follow-up time of 5.1 years, elevated FIB was significantly associated with long-term mortality from all-cause (adjusted HR: 1.86; 95% CI: 1.28–2.69; P=0.001) and cardiac specific (adjusted HR: 1.82; 95% CI: 1.15–2.89; P=0.011). Similarly, patients with DM but not Pre-DM had increased risk of all-cause and cardiac mortality (all P<0.05). When grouped by both FIB levels and glycemic metabolism state, diabetic patients with medium and high FIB levels had higher risk of mortality [(adjusted HR: 2.57; 95% CI: 1.12–5.89), (adjusted HR: 3.04; 95% CI: 1.35–6.82), all P<0.05]. Notably, prediabetic patients with high FIB also had higher mortality risk (adjusted HR: 2.27; 95% CI: 1.01–5.12).
Conclusion
FIB was strongly associated with long-term all-cause and cardiac mortality among CAD patients undergoing PCI, especially in persons concomitated with DM and Pre-DM, indicating FIB test may help identify high-risk individuals in this specific patient population.

Abstract
AIMS/INTRODUCTION The relationship between urinary excretion rate of glucose (UEGL) and uric acid (UA) metabolism in adults with type 2 diabetes (T2D) remains unclear to date. This study aimed to investigate the relationships of UEGL with serum UA (SUA), urinary excretion rate of uric acid (UEUA), and renal clearance of uric acid (CLUA) in adults with T2D. We hypothesised that high UEGL increases UA excretion, which in turn leads to lower SUA. MATERIALS AND METHODS This was a cross-sectional study of 635 inpatients with T2D recruited between 2018 and 2019. The relationships of UEGL with UEUA, CLUA, and hyperuricaemia were assessed using analysis of covariance and multivariate regression analysis. RESULTS Patients in the higher quartile of UEGL tended to have lower SUA levels than those in the lower quartile. In contrast, patients in the higher quartile of UEGL tended to have higher CLUA (p for trend < 0.0001), and a similar trend was observed for UEUA. In adjusted multivariable linear regression model, UEGL was negatively correlated with SUA (β = - 0.023, 95% CI - 0.034 to - 0.013, p < 0.0001). However, positive correlations of UEGL with UEUA (β = 0.046, 95% CI 0.018-0.074, p = 0.001) and CLUA (β = 0.063, 95% CI 0.042-0.085, p < 0.0001) were found. Furthermore, consistent significant inverse associations were observed between quartiles of UEGL and hyperuricaemia in the adjusted multivariate logistic regression model. CONCLUSIONS A high UEGL level was positively correlated with UEUA and CLUA. Moreover, it was inversely associated with SUA level, and a consistently increased UEGL level reduced the risk of hyperuricaemia in patients with T2D.

Abstract
OBJECTIVE To reveal the anti-tumor effect of micro ribonucleic acid (miR)-127-3p on epithelial ovarian cancer (EOC). PATIENTS AND METHODS The expression of miR-127-3p in 7 kinds of EOC cell lines and 10 cases of clinical samples of EOC patients was detected via quantitative Reverse Transcription-Polymerase Chain Reaction (qRT-PCR). OVCAR-3 and Caov-3 cell lines were transfected with lentiviruses to overexpress endogenous miR-127-3p. Then, the anti-tumor effect of miR-127-3p on EOC cells was explored through the in vitro cell proliferation assay, bufalin sensitivity assay, wound healing assay, and invasion assay. In addition, whether the mitogen-activated protein kinase 4 (MAPK4) gene is a downstream target of miR-127-3p in EOC was verified via Dual-Luciferase reporter assay and qRT-PCR. The involvement of MAPK4 in regulating phenotypes of OVCAR-3 and Caov-3 cells was finally explored. RESULTS MiR-127-3p was downregulated in both EOC cell lines and EOC tissues (p<0.05). After lentivirus-mediated overexpression of miR-127-3p, in vitro proliferation and invasion of EOC cells were inhibited, and the sensitivity to bufalin was enhanced (p<0.05). MiR-127-3p directly regulated MAPK4 gene in EOC. Moreover, the upregulation of MAPK4 inhibited the anti-tumor effect of miR-127-3p on EOC, manifested as the remarkably enhanced cell proliferation and migration (p<0.05), and the weakened sensitivity to bufalin (p<0.01). CONCLUSIONS MiR-127-3p exerts an inhibitory effect on EOC cells via regulating MAPK4 level.

Abstract
Abstract
Background
Microscopic colitis (MC) is a chronic inflammatory disease of the colon characterized by lymphocytic infiltration with (collagenous colitis) or without (lymphocytic colitis) the expansion of collagen fibres, and the normal macroscopic appearance of the mucosa on ileocolonoscopy. Recent studies have shown that the ileum may be involved in MC, occurring concurrently with colonic disease, however there is sparse literature on isolated lymphocytic ileitis without colitis.
Aims
We describe the case of isolated small bowel lymphocytosis without evidence of lymphocytic colitis to highlight the utility of random biopsies of the terminal ileum in cases where microscopic colitis is a diagnostic consideration.
Methods
A 70-year-old female known for cutaneous mastocytosis presented with six weeks of abdominal pain, non-bloody diarrhea, intolerance to oral intake and significant weight loss. Computed-tomography showed evidence of possible mesenteric panniculitis. Colonoscopy revealed a normal colon and normal-appearing mucosa of the terminal ileum. Random mucosal biopsies were taken to assess for microscopic colitis, with terminal ileal biopsies revealing significant lymphocytic infiltration consistent with lymphocytic ileitis. Biopsies throughout the colon revealed normal colonic mucosa without evidence of concurrent microscopic colitis. Gastroscopy was macroscopically unremarkable and random biopsies in the stomach and duodenum were negative for Helicobacter pylori and lymphocytosis. Immunostaining of the gastric, duodenal, terminal ileal and colonic biopsy specimens were negative for CD25, CD117 and tryptase, indicating the absence of gastrointestinal mastocytosis.
Results
The patient was diagnosed with lymphocytic ileitis and given the known response of MC to budesonide, she was treated with eight weeks of budesonide with clinical improvement leading to remission of her symptoms.
Conclusions
This case illustrates a rare incidence of isolated ileal microscopic ileitis without colitis that responded well to standard MC treatment, thereby underscoring the utility of random biopsies in the terminal ileum and throughout the colon when microscopic colitis is on the differential diagnosis.

Abstract
The generation of angular momentum in the fission process is still an open question. To shed light on this topic, we started a series of measurements at the IGISOL-JYFLTRAP facility in Finland. Highprecision measurements of isomeric yield ratios (IYR) are performed with a Penning trap, partly with the aim to extract average root-mean-square (rms) quantities of fragment spin distributions. The newly installed Phase-Imaging Ion-Cyclotron Resonance (PI-ICR) technique allows the separation of masses down to tens of keV, which is suffcient to disentangle many isomers. In this paper, we first summarize the previous measurements on the neutron and proton-induced fission of uranium and thorium, e.g. the odd cadmium and indium isotopes (119 ≤ A ≤ 127). The measurements revealed systematic trends as function of mass number, which stimulated further exploration. A recent measurement was performed at IGISIOL and several new IYR data will soon be published, for the first time. Secondly, we employ the TALYS nuclear-reaction code to model one of the newly measured isomer yields. Detailed GEF and TALYS calculations are discussed for the fragment angular momentum distribution in 134I.

Abstract
Objective: Aanalysis the effect of booster one dose of hepatitis B vaccine after 21-32 years of primary immunization in Zhengding Country of Hebei Province. Methods: A total of 322 participants who were born between 1986 and 1996, received a full course of primary vaccination with plasma-derived hepatitis B vaccine (HepB), had no experience with booster vaccination, were HBsAg, anti-HBcnegative, had anti-HBs<10 mIU/ml, completed the booster and had laboratory results were enrolled between August 2017 to February 2018. A simple random method was uesd to randomly assigned 322 subjects to two groups, receiving a booster dose of HepB derived from either Saccharomyces cerevisiae [HepB (SC), (151 cases)] or Chinese hamster ovary-derived HepB [HepB (CHO), (171 cases)], the dose was 20 μg. Blood samples were collected 30 days after boosting and quantitatively tested for the geometric mean concentration (GMC) of anti-HBs to assess immunological effect. The related influencing factors of GMC and seroconversion rates of anti-HBs were analyzed by multiple linear regression and multivariate logistic regression models. Results: The 266 subjects (82.61%) had anti-HBs≥ 10 mIU/ml, and GMC was (131.63±12.94) mIU/ml.The seroconversion rates of anti-HBs in the anti-HBs<2.5 mIU/ml group and 2.5-10 mIU/ml group were 74.54% (161 cases) and 99.06% (105 cases), respectively (P<0.001).The seroconversion rates of anti-HBs after one dose of HepB (CHO) was higher than that of one dose of HepB (SC), the seroconversion rates were 87.13% (149 cases) and 77.48% (117 cases), respectively (P=0.023). Participants boostered with HepB (CHO) was the factor influencing the effect of strengthening immunization compared with boostered with HepB (SC), and OR (95%CI) was 1.91 (1.02-3.56) (P=0.042).Compared with anti-HBs<2.5 mIU/ml, prebooster anti-HBs was between 2.5 mIU/ml and 10 mIU/ml was the related factor of seroconversion rates of anti-HBs after booster immunization, and OR (95%CI) was 36.15 (4.91-266.02) (P<0.001). Conclusion: Participants boostered withone dose of HepB had a good immune response. Pre-booster anti-HBs concentration and a variety of vaccine were related factors of immune response.

Abstract
AIM The present study examined the associations between night-time sleep duration, midday napping duration and bedtime, and fasting glucose levels, and whether or not such associations are dependent on gender and age. METHODS This study was a cross-sectional analysis of 172,901 adults aged≥40 years living in mainland China. Sleep duration was obtained by self-reports of bedtime at night, waking-up time the next morning and average napping duration at midday. Fasting plasma glucose (FPG)≥7.0mmol/L was defined as hyperglycaemia. Independent associations between night-time sleep duration, midday naptime duration and bedtime with hyperglycaemia were evaluated using regression models. RESULTS Compared with night-time sleep durations of 6-7.9h, both short (<6h) and long (≥8h) night-time sleep durations were significantly associated with an increased risk of hyperglycaemia in women [odds ratio (OR): 1.12, 95% confidence interval (CI): 1.01-1.29 and OR: 1.14, 95% CI: 1.08-1.21, respectively], and revealed a U-shaped distribution of risk in women and no significant association in men. Long midday nap durations (≥1h) were significantly but weakly associated with hyperglycaemia (OR: 1.04, 95% CI: 1.01-1.09) compared with no napping without interactions from gender or age, whereas the association between bedtime and fasting glucose levels did vary according to gender and age. CONCLUSION Night-time sleep duration, midday napping duration and bedtime were all independently associated with the risk of hyperglycaemia, and some of the associations between these sleep characteristics and hyperglycaemia were gender- and age-dependent.

Abstract
We report the most precise measurements to date of the strong-phase parameters between D^{0} and D[over ¯]^{0} decays to K_{S,L}^{0}π^{+}π^{-} using a sample of 2.93 fb^{-1} of e^{+}e^{-} annihilation data collected at a center-of-mass energy of 3.773 GeV with the BESIII detector at the BEPCII collider. Our results provide the key inputs for a binned model-independent determination of the Cabibbo-Kobayashi-Maskawa angle γ/ϕ_{3} with B decays. Using our results, the decay model sensitivity to the γ/ϕ_{3} measurement is expected to be between 0.7° and 1.2°, approximately a factor of three smaller than that achievable with previous measurements, based on the studies of the simulated data. The improved precision of this work ensures that measurements of γ/ϕ_{3} will not be limited by knowledge of strong phases for the next decade. Furthermore, our results provide critical input for other flavor-physics investigations, including charm mixing, other measurements of CP violation, and the measurement of strong-phase parameters for other D-decay modes.

Abstract
Abstract
Introduction
Sleep disordered breathing (SDB) in middle-age is an established risk factor for cardiovascular disease. However, population-based studies supporting its cardiovascular contribution at earlier stages of development are lacking, particularly with long-term follow-ups.
Methods
The Penn State Child Cohort is a population-based longitudinal sample of 700 children (8.7±1.7y), of whom 421 were followed-up 8.3 years later during adolescence (17.0±2.3y) with in-lab polysomnography (PSG). To date, 425 have been followed-up another 7.4 years later during young adulthood (24.4±2.6y) via a standardized survey and 136 of them (55.1% female, 21.3% racial/ethnic minority) have undergone a repeat of their PSG to ascertain apnea/hypopnea index. Subjects (n=121) also underwent Doppler ultrasounds to assess flow-mediated dilation (FMD) and carotid intima-media thickness (CIMT). Linear regression models stratified by body mass index in young adulthood.
Results
SDB was cross-sectionally associated with lower FMD (β=-0.239, p=0.008) and greater CIMT (β=0.330, p<0.001) in young adulthood. Longitudinally, childhood (n=121) and adolescence (n=90) SDB were significantly associated with CIMT (β=0.327, p<0.001 and β=0.286, p=0.006, respectively), but not with FMD (β=-0.158, p=0.08 and β=-0.101, p=0.35, respectively). These associations, particularly longitudinal ones between childhood and adolescence SDB with CIMT in young adulthood, were stronger in overweight than normal weight subjects (e.g., β=0.310, p=0.030 and β =0.089, p=0.582, respectively).
Conclusion
SDB and obesity appear to be synergistically associated with endothelial dysfunction and atherosclerosis in young adults from the general population. These data suggest that a childhood exposure to chronic SDB is associated with long-term atherosclerosis, while endothelial dysfunction may be a short-term outcome. This ongoing 16-year longitudinal study will test whether the natural history of SDB from childhood through adolescence into young adulthood shows differential trajectories for cardiovascular morbidity.

Abstract
Streptozotocin (STZ) is commonly used to induce diabetes mellitus in experimental animal studies on peripheral diabetic neuropathy (PDN). Animals with STZ model of diabetes commonly develop changes in test stimulus-evoked pain behavior. However, it is still unclear whether rats with STZ model of diabetes have ongoing pain. Here we assessed whether STZ-induced diabetes induces ongoing pain-like behavior in male rats using conditioned place-preference (CPP) paradigm. CPP was tested in the fourth week of diabetes by pairing one chamber of the CPP device with vehicle and another chamber with either pregabalin (an established analgesic; 30 mg/kg i.p.; n = 9) or Chembridge-5861528 (a TRPA1 channel antagonist; 30 mg/kg i.p.; n = 9). After drug-pairings, the animals were allowed to choose which chamber they preferred. Mechanical sensitivity was assessed with monofilaments and chemonociception in the skin by determining mustard oil-induced pain behavior. Diabetic animals developed in two weeks mechanical hypersensitivity that changed into hyposensitivity by the fourth week. Mustard oil-induced sustained pain was reduced by the 4th week. After 4 weeks of diabetes, neither pregabalin nor the TRPA1 antagonist induced a significant overall change in the median CPP, although both drugs significantly reduced median withdrawal responses evoked by noxious mechanical stimulation. Pregabalin-induced CPP, however, had a significant positive correlation with the sustained pain behaviour induced by topical mustard oil. In conclusion, the present results suggest that the response to topical mustard oil may predict ongoing pain-like behavior in the STZ model of diabetes.

Abstract
Using a total of 11.0 fb^{-1} of e^{+}e^{-} collision data with center-of-mass energies between 4.009 and 4.6 GeV and collected with the BESIII detector at BEPCII, we measure fifteen exclusive cross sections and effective form factors for the process e^{+}e^{-}→Ξ^{-}Ξ[over ¯]^{+} by means of a single baryon-tag method. After performing a fit to the dressed cross section of e^{+}e^{-}→Ξ^{-}Ξ[over ¯]^{+}, no significant ψ(4230) or ψ(4260) resonance is observed in the Ξ^{-}Ξ[over ¯]^{+} final states, and upper limits at the 90% confidence level on Γ_{ee}B for the processes ψ(4230)/ψ(4260)→Ξ^{-}Ξ[over ¯]^{+} are determined. In addition, an excited Ξ baryon at 1820 MeV/c^{2} is observed with a statistical significance of 6.2-6.5σ by including the systematic uncertainty, and the mass and width are measured to be M=(1825.5±4.7±4.7) MeV/c^{2} and Γ=(17.0±15.0±7.9) MeV, which confirms the existence of the J^{P}=3/2^{-} state Ξ(1820).
